- ¿Por qué buscar alternativas a LangChain?
- Tabla comparativa general
- CrewAI: el framework multi-agente que simplifica LangChain
- AutoGen: la alternativa de Microsoft
- Semantic Kernel: integración nativa con Azure
- MakeYourCrew: orquestación visual + CLI sin configuración
- ¿Cuál elegir según tu perfil?
- Preguntas frecuentes
¿Por qué buscar alternativas a LangChain?
LangChain se ha convertido en el ecosistema de referencia para construir aplicaciones con LLMs. Con más de 100k estrellas en GitHub y un ecosistema que incluye LangSmith, LangServe y cientos de integraciones, es difícil ignorarlo. Sin embargo, su popularidad no significa que sea la mejor opción para todos los casos.
Las razones más comunes para buscar alternativas son:
- Curva de aprendizaje pronunciada: LangChain tiene una API extensa que cambia con frecuencia. Cada versión trae breaking changes que obligan a reescribir código.
- Stack técnico pesado: Necesitas Python (o TypeScript), bases de datos vectoriales, sistemas de caché, colas de mensajes y más. La configuración inicial es compleja.
- Abstracción excesiva: Para tareas simples, LangChain añade capas de abstracción que complican lo que podría hacerse con 10 líneas de código.
- Multi-agente no es nativo: LangChain empezó como un framework para chains, no para equipos de agentes. Las capacidades multi-agente se añadieron después y no son tan pulidas como en alternativas especializadas.
- Infraestructura DIY: Tú gestionas servidores, bases de datos, despliegue y monitorización.
Si alguna de estas razones resuena contigo, las alternativas que analizamos a continuación pueden ser justo lo que necesitas.
Tabla comparativa general
| Plataforma | Tipo | Lenguaje | Enfoque | Multi-agente | Infraestructura | Precio base |
|---|---|---|---|---|---|---|
| LangChain | Open-source | Python / TS | Ecosistema LLM | Modular | DIY | Gratis (+ LangSmith $) |
| CrewAI | Open-source | Python | Multi-agente puro | Nativo | DIY | Gratis |
| AutoGen | Open-source | Python | Conversaciones multi-agente | Nativo | DIY | Gratis |
| Semantic Kernel | Open-source | C# / Python | Integración Azure | En desarrollo | DIY / Azure | Gratis (+ Azure $) |
| MakeYourCrew | SaaS | Dashboard / CLI | Plataforma gestionada | Nativo | Gestionada | Gratis (3 agentes) / Desde $19/mes |
CrewAI: el framework multi-agente que simplifica LangChain
CrewAI
Web: crewai.com | GitHub: 30k+ stars | Lenguaje: Python
CrewAI es probablemente la alternativa más directa a LangChain para orquestación de agentes. Mientras LangChain es un ecosistema general para aplicaciones LLM, CrewAI se enfoca exclusivamente en sistemas multi-agente con una API limpia y minimalista.
✅ Fortalezas
- API limpia y enfocada en multi-agente
- Comunidad activa y creciente
- Integración nativa con herramientas (herramientas de búsqueda, APIs, etc.)
- Documentación clara con ejemplos prácticos
- Conceptos intuitivos: Agent, Task, Crew, Tool
❌ Debilidades
- Solo Python (sin soporte TypeScript nativo)
- Infraestructura DIY (tú gestionas servidores, DBs, monitoreo)
- Ecosistema más pequeño que LangChain
- Sin interfaz visual ni dashboard
- Documentación solo en inglés
AutoGen: la alternativa de Microsoft para conversaciones multi-agente
AutoGen
Web: microsoft.github.io/autogen | GitHub: 35k+ stars | Lenguaje: Python
AutoGen es un framework de Microsoft para construir aplicaciones multi-agente. Su enfoque principal es la conversación entre agentes: los agentes se comunican entre sí mediante mensajes, similar a cómo lo harían humanos en un chat grupal.
✅ Fortalezas
- Respaldo de Microsoft y la comunidad .NET
- Enfoque robusto en conversaciones multi-agente
- Soporte para agentes humanos (human-in-the-loop)
- Integración con Azure OpenAI
- Código de alta calidad y bien mantenido
❌ Debilidades
- Curva de aprendizaje similar a LangChain
- Menos integraciones preconstruidas que LangChain
- Enfoque principal en conversaciones, no en tareas/roles
- Requiere infraestructura DIY para producción
- Documentación y ejemplos limitados fuera del ecosistema Azure
Semantic Kernel: integración nativa con el ecosistema Azure
Semantic Kernel
Web: learn.microsoft.com/semantic-kernel | Lenguaje: C#, Python
Semantic Kernel (SK) es el SDK de Microsoft para integrar LLMs en aplicaciones. A diferencia de LangChain, SK está diseñado para integrarse de forma nativa con el ecosistema Azure, ofreciendo una experiencia más cohesiva si ya usas servicios de Microsoft.
✅ Fortalezas
- Integración nativa con Azure OpenAI y Cognitive Services
- Soporte para C#, ideal para empresas .NET
- Diseñado con principios de ingeniería de software sólidos
- Documentación oficial de Microsoft de alta calidad
- Planificación automática (planner) para ejecutar tareas complejas
❌ Debilidades
- Comunidad mucho más pequeña que LangChain
- Enfoque principal en integración con Azure
- Funcionalidades multi-agente aún en desarrollo
- Menos flexibilidad si no usas Azure
- Documentación principalmente en inglés
MakeYourCrew: orquestación visual + CLI sin configuración de infraestructura
MakeYourCrew
Web: makeyourcrew.com | Idiomas: ES, PT, EN
MakeYourCrew aborda el problema desde un ángulo diferente. En lugar de ser un framework que necesitas instalar y configurar, es una plataforma completa que incluye todo lo necesario para desplegar y orquestar equipos de agentes. No hay que configurar servidores, bases de datos vectoriales, colas de mensajes ni sistemas de monitorización. Todo viene incluido.
¿Por qué MakeYourCrew es la mejor alternativa a LangChain para muchos casos?
- Zero setup de infraestructura: Mientras que con LangChain necesitas configurar un stack completo (Python, vectordb, chains, servidores), MakeYourCrew te da un dashboard listo para usar. Te registras, configuras tus agentes y ya están funcionando.
- Orquestación visual: No necesitas escribir código para definir flujos complejos. El dashboard te permite visualizar cómo se comunican tus agentes, las tareas que ejecutan y el estado de cada uno.
- CLI para developers: Si prefieres la línea de comandos, el CLI de MakeYourCrew te permite desplegar crews con un solo comando. Ideal para integrarlo en tus pipelines de CI/CD.
- Multi-agente nativo: A diferencia de LangChain, donde las capacidades multi-agente se añadieron como extensión, MakeYourCrew está construido desde cero para equipos de agentes.
- Soporte multi-idioma: Toda la plataforma está disponible en español, portugués e inglés. La documentación, el dashboard y el soporte técnico están en tu idioma.
- Marketplace de crews: Accede a equipos de agentes preconfigurados para casos de uso comunes. No tienes que empezar desde cero.
✅ Fortalezas
- Infraestructura 100% gestionada
- Dashboard visual en tiempo real
- Multi-agente nativo
- Soporte ES/PT/EN
- Marketplace de crews preconfigurados
- Plan gratuito (3 agentes)
- CLI + API para developers
❌ Debilidades
- Menos flexible que LangChain para personalización avanzada
- Comunidad más pequeña (plataforma nueva)
- No es open-source (es SaaS)
- Dependencia de conectividad para el dashboard
¿Cuál elegir según tu perfil?
👨💻 Developer individual
Recomendación: CrewAI o MakeYourCrew.
Si ya sabes Python y no te importa configurar tu entorno, CrewAI te dará control total. Si prefieres minimizar el setup, MakeYourCrew te permitirá centrarte en la lógica de tus agentes desde el minuto uno.
🚀 Startup técnica (2-15 personas)
Recomendación: MakeYourCrew + CrewAI (desarrollo local).
MakeYourCrew elimina la necesidad de un DevOps dedicado. Tu equipo puede centrarse en construir agentes, no en mantener servidores. CrewAI es útil para prototipado local rápido.
🏢 Empresa .NET / Azure
Recomendación: Semantic Kernel.
Si tu empresa ya invierte en Azure y usa .NET, Semantic Kernel es la opción más coherente. Si buscas una alternativa más sencilla para proyectos multi-agente específicos, complementa con MakeYourCrew.
🌎 Startup LATAM / España
Recomendación: MakeYourCrew.
MakeYourCrew es la única plataforma diseñada para LATAM. Soporte en español, documentación en tu idioma y un modelo de precios adaptado a la región. Además, el marketplace incluye crews preconfigurados para problemas comunes en LATAM.
🏗️ Ya usas LangChain y funciona bien
Recomendación: Quédate con LangChain.
Si ya tienes un stack funcionando con LangChain y tu equipo lo domina, no hay razón para cambiarse. Eso sí, si necesitas orquestación multi-agente más robusta, considera complementar con MakeYourCrew para el despliegue en producción.
Te recomendamos leer también nuestra comparativa MakeYourCrew vs CrewAI para una visión más detallada, o nuestra guía de arquitectura de sistemas multi-agente para entender cómo elegir la plataforma adecuada.
¿Cansado de configurar infraestructura para tus agentes?
MakeYourCrew te permite orquestar equipos de agentes sin preocuparte por servidores, bases de datos o monitorización. Todo incluido desde el plan gratuito.
Unirme a la waitlistPreguntas frecuentes sobre alternativas a LangChain
¿Cuáles son las mejores alternativas a LangChain para orquestación de agentes?
Las principales alternativas son CrewAI (framework multi-agente Python), Microsoft AutoGen (conversaciones multi-agente), MakeYourCrew (plataforma gestionada con infraestructura incluida) y Semantic Kernel (integración con Azure). La mejor opción depende de tu stack técnico y necesidades.
¿Qué es mejor, LangChain o MakeYourCrew?
LangChain es mejor si ya tienes un stack técnico montado y necesitas su ecosistema de integraciones. MakeYourCrew es mejor si empiezas de cero o quieres evitar la complejidad de configurar infraestructura. MakeYourCrew ofrece orquestación visual y CLI sin configuración, mientras que LangChain requiere Python, vectordb y un stack técnico pesado.
¿Es difícil aprender LangChain?
LangChain tiene una curva de aprendizaje pronunciada. Su API es extensa y cambia con frecuencia. Para proyectos simples puede ser abrumador. Alternativas como MakeYourCrew o CrewAI ofrecen APIs más limpias y enfocadas.
¿Puedo usar LangChain y MakeYourCrew juntos?
Sí, MakeYourCrew es compatible con herramientas y flujos desarrollados en LangChain. Puedes usar LangChain para integraciones específicas y MakeYourCrew para la orquestación y despliegue de tus agentes en producción.
¿Cuál es la alternativa más económica a LangChain?
Si tienes infraestructura propia, CrewAI y AutoGen son gratuitos (solo pagas APIs y servidores). MakeYourCrew ofrece el plan gratuito más generoso (3 agentes) y planes desde $19/mes, lo que suele ser más barato que mantener tu propia infraestructura.